What is Premature Ejaculation?
Premature ejaculation is uncontrolled ejaculation either before or shortly after sexual penetration. It happens with minimal sexual stimulation and before the person wishes. It may result in unsatisfactory sex for both partners. This can increase the anxiety that may add to the problem. It is one of the most common forms of male sexual dysfunction. It has probably affected every man at some point in his life.
Premature ejaculation, called "premature ejaculation" and "ejaculation precox", is a disease that affects 22.7% of men worldwide between the ages of 18-70, and thus affects the same with couple.
Independently of age, it affects approximately 1 out of every 5 males worldwide. According to a comprehensive research carried out in Turkey, the rate of disease is 20%.
Premature ejaculation is one of the most commonly observed sexual dysfunctions in males under 60 years of age, and diagnosis and treatment levels among male diseases are among the lowest.
In men, the sexual response is defined as a cycle of 4 phased physical changes: desire, arousal, orgasm (emptiness) and satisfaction. Male sexual dysfunction usually occurs in one or more of the first 3 stages of the sexual response cycle.
Although the premature ejaculation is considered to be a mere psychological disorder, it is now known that the etiology of the disease depends on many factors.
Behavior therapies and drug treatments are used for its treatment. The type of treatment should be chosen according to the individual and the partner.
